Do Your Beginning Cards Dictate Whether You Play?

[ English ]

Do your 2 down cards in Holdem determine whether you enter the pot or fold? Should you answered "yes" then you will be still wagering at a beginner’s level.

Prior to the hand begins, you need to be thinking about no less than 5 other elements of the casino game prior to taking a look at your two down cards. In other words, your commencing cards are at very best sixth around the mental checklist which you ought to review earlier than looking at your cards.

As the cards are dealt you need to watch each and every gambler and their reaction to the cards they just received. This may be the 1st key step, seem for a tell. From this point on, no matter whether in the hand or not, you should be seeking feasible tells which you can use to your advantage in potential hands.

As gamblers enter the pot you should bring their wagering style into the analysis. Is this gambler "tight" or "loose"? Does he/she play passively or aggressively? Your capability to "steal" a pot or bluff a gambler off of a hands will depend to a good extent on their playing style. Would you rate your opponent as a strong, average or weak player. Obviously, it is much more difficult to bluff a "loose – aggressive" gambler off of his hand, especially if that player is not a very very good player. Only a superior gambler can have the skills to lay down excellent starting cards. A weak player will only be pondering about his cards. Thus, placing a value on a gamblers skill level and betting style will affect how you bet on against him.

Your information within your opponents betting pattern will come into bet on as the hand unfolds by means of the flop, turn and river. This building pool of expertise need to have been accumulated from watching all of the previous hands that the various players have wagered in. Regardless of whether playing or watching, you really should be anticipating what type of bet you can expect from every gambler around the flop. For instance, does player A usually generate a continuation bet in the flop if he makes a pre-flop raise? Does player B only wager if he catches a piece of the flop or does he only bet if he catches top pair? Would be the gambler a bluffer or non-bluffer, limper or calling station? These are just a modest number of the clues about that player’s betting pattern you gain each time he plays a hand.

The 4th aspect of the casino game that really should be kept in mind just before taking a look at your cards may be the chip stack size of the players that enter the hand. If the pot is 100 dollars, as an example, a half the pot size bet of fifty dollars on a semi-bluff, say four cards to a flush, may well backfire somewhat if one of the players only has eighty dollars left. You might well discover your self facing an allin wager on just a draw. An 80-100 dollars initial bet may perhaps have convinced him of the strength within your side and he may perhaps have just folded rather than confront you. Or, by being aware of his chip stack of $80, you may pick to just check and hope to see a free card as opposed to force him into an allin decision. By becoming aware of one’s opponents chip stack dimension you can far better control or manipulate the response you want to elicit from your opponent.

And last, except not least, you need to know your position relative to the button. How you wager on against an aggressive player will likely be greatly affected by your posture towards this player. In case you are in the huge blind (bb) and pick up pocket jacks and 4 others have limped in, the recommended move would be to increase, in spite of this poor posture, in order to thin the field and thus, increase your chance of having pocket jacks hold up.

Except should you be the big blind and a mid posture tight gambler raises 3 times the large blind only to be re-raised twice his bet (six huge blind bets) by a late posture player then your poor position only acts to further weaken your jacks. If your stack is only twenty big blind bets then you might be betting 30 % of your respective stack. You are going to need to act 1st after the flop and you have garnered no new information. If an A, K, or Queen over card hits to the flop what do you do? The jacks were a decent starting palm but they might now end up costing you your entire stack because of the bad starting up position.

So just before you appear at your beginning cards get in the habit of going by way of this six step mental checklist. Learn to seem for and remember every players:

One. Tells

2. Betting fashion and skill level

Three. Betting pattern

Four. Chip stack size

Five. Place at the table

Then and only then appear at your:

Six. Commencing Cards

Armed with all of this data, which is gained in bits and pieces from every single side dealt, you will be able to far better bet on your commencing cards. In fact, you may perhaps locate your self picking up pots, a lot like the top pros , with cards that shouldn’t even have been bet if it weren’t for the expertise gained from doing the six step psychological checklist.

Short Hand Holdem Poker

Short Hand Hold em Poker is the term for poker games that have fewer than four or 5 players at the table. Getting a excellent short hand player is vital if you are interested in either moving up to greater level games or playing in poker tournaments where the benefits are much higher.

Short Hand Texas holdem Poker games will quickly expose the weaknesses of most gamblers, simply because you will likely be betting many much more hands against the same players. Your opponents will at some point be able to pick up your type of play and use it to have an edge over you – if they are beneficial enough.

The strategy used for these games is dramatically unique from the method you will use at a full poker room. The primary reason for this is due to the fact the odds that any person at the table will be dealt formidable hands are a great deal lower. So bluffing and semi-bluffing becomes a lot additional crucial and becoming able to read your challengers’ hands will provide you the advantage over them.

Remember that should you get captured bluffing, it won’t be a value loss. There’s no better sensation than looking at and calling your competitors bluff and usually gamblers will start to call all the time. You will be able to use this to your advantage and maximize your profits by welcoming them to bet against your strong hands.

The hand selection alters as well when betting at a table with fewer gamblers. A winning hand could be anything with a single Ace or King, and of course any hand you’d look at to be excellent at a full poker table is excellent for Short Hand Hold’em Poker games.

If you’re one of the 2 players that put up a blind wager at the start of the round then connected cards (9, 8 or seven, 6) or suited cards are also hands to bet on. Otherwise you’ll be able to feel confident betting on any pair or unmatched good cards.

Usually try to maintain the motivation, wagering is often better than calling because you have the upper hand and it is generally less difficult to push gamblers off their hands when you’re controlling the bet on.

The History of Hold’em

[ English ]

Hold em is a type of Poker, a card casino game which originated in the 19th century. The origins of Poker are still problematic to this day, with a amount of differing accounts about exactly where it came from, and who 1st played it; similar games exist back to the Renaissance time. The word ‘Poker’ in fact comes from the German word ‘pochen’, which implies "to knock".

Even so, most accounts generally agree that it was French settlers who primary played Poker in New Orleans around 1830. It may have been introduced to them by Persian traders, as it bears strong characteristics with the 16th century Persian card casino game As Nas. The popularity of Poker meant that it swiftly propagated through the US, along the transit routes of rivers and railroads. It became specially common when wagered amongst cowboys in the Old West.

Texas holdem, is these days one of the most common variants of Poker on the planet. Despite the fact that nobody is actually certain where this variation was 1st bet, it seems apparent that Texas was the state of origin! Some reports say that the 1st ever casino game was bet in Robstown in the early 20th century and it spread to Dallas in 1925. Hold’em has enjoyed wide-spread acknowledgement from the time.

The reputation of Hold em was widely increased in Nineteen Seventy. In this year, the Horseshoe Casino started up in Las Vegas by Benny Binion. Binion made the decision to take over a small invitational Poker tournament from Tom Morehead. What as the name of the tournament? The World Series of Poker and the casino game of option was Texas hold em.

Binion focused on the wagering element of the casino game by creating the idea of quickly increasing antes and blinds, to ensure that a winner could be produced within a relatively short space of time. In Nineteen Seventy Two, eight players took element in the World Series of Poker tournament; thirty years later, the 8 had increased to 800! This annual tournament is now recognized as probably the most significant in the world. In the last five years, the increasing acceptance of televised tournaments suggests that Holdem has become a aspect of mainstream tv.

Additionally, via modern innovations in technology, Texas hold’em Poker has branched off in new directions. Games can now be bet directly via the internet, or even on a cell phone! The game’s ease and enormous entertainment value have contributed to its popularity, which shows no sign of decrease. Hold em is clearly one of the most famous Poker casino game in the world.
